Ingredients

  • For the Pastry:
  • 1 cup all-purpose flour
  • 1/2 cup butter
  • 1/2 cup water
  • 1/4 teaspoon salt
  • 4 large eggs
  • For the Filling:
  • 2 cups whole milk
  • 1/2 cup granulated sugar
  • 3 tablespoons cornstarch
  • 1/4 teaspoon vanilla extract
  • 1/2 cup heavy cream (whipped)
  • For Garnishing:
  • Powdered sugar, for dusting
  • Optional: Chocolate shavings or fresh berries

Step-by-Step Instructions

Creating Karpatka may seem daunting, but with these straightforward steps, you can make it effortlessly:

  1. Prepare the Pastry:
  • In a saucepan, combine butter, water, and salt over medium heat. Allow the mixture to come to a boil.
  1. Add Flour:
  • Once boiling, add the flour and stir continuously until the dough forms a ball and pulls away from the sides of the pan.
  1. Cool the Dough:
  • Remove the dough from heat and let it cool for about 10 minutes.
  1. Incorporate Eggs:
  • Beat in the eggs one at a time, mixing well after each addition until smooth.
  1. Bake the Pastry:
  • Preheat your oven to 400°F (200°C). Spread half of the dough on a greased baking sheet, smoothing it evenly.
  1. Bake:
  • Bake for 30 minutes or until the pastry is golden and puffed. Repeat with the second half of the dough.
  1. Prepare the Filling:
  • In a saucepan, heat the milk until hot but not boiling. In a separate bowl, mix sugar, cornstarch, and a bit of the milk to form a paste.
  1. Thicken the Cream:
  • Pour the cornstarch mixture back into the saucepan, stirring until it thickens. Remove from heat and stir in vanilla extract. Allow it to cool.
  1. Combine Cream:
  • Fold the whipped cream into the cooled custard mixture to create a fluffy filling.
  1. Assemble the Cake:
  • Place one layer of pastry on a serving platter. Spread the cream filling generously over it.
  1. Top with Second Pastry:
  • Place the second layer of pastry on top of the filling, pressing gently.
  1. Chill:
  • Refrigerate the cake for at least 2 hours to set the filling.
  1. Dust for Presentation:
  • Just before serving, dust with powdered sugar and add chocolate shavings or berries if desired.

Following these steps will result in a delicious and visually stunning Karpatka that everyone will love.

Additional Tips

  • Use Fresh Ingredients: For the best flavor, use fresh eggs and high-quality milk. They contribute significantly to the richness of the filling.
  • Monitor Oven Temperature: Oven temperatures can vary. Keep an eye on the pastry while baking to avoid overbaking or underbaking.
  • Cool Completely Before Assembling: Ensure that both layers of pastry cool completely before adding the filling. This prevents melting and sogginess.
  • Chill the Cream Filling: If possible, chill the custard filling slightly before spreading it. It helps in achieving a better texture.
  • Flavor Experimentation: Feel free to experiment with different extracts, like almond or lemon, to give the filling a different twist.

Recipe Variation

You can customize Karpatka to suit your taste preferences. Here are a few tasty variations:

  1. Chocolate Karpatka: Add cocoa powder to the pastry dough for a chocolatey twist. This enhances the dessert’s decadence.
  2. Fruit-Infused Cream: Fold in fresh fruits like strawberries or raspberries into the cream filling for a fruity surprise.
  3. Nutty Addition: Consider adding crushed nuts, like hazelnuts or almonds, to the cream filling for added crunch and flavor.
  4. Coffee Cream Filling: Substitute part of the milk with strong brewed coffee in the cream filling for a delightful coffee flavor.

Freezing and Storage

Proper storage ensures that your Karpatka retains its deliciousness for a longer time:

  • Storage: Keep the assembled cake covered in the refrigerator. It will stay fresh for about 4-5 days, though it is best enjoyed within the first few days.
  • Freezing: If you want to enjoy Karpatka later, you can freeze the individual pastry layers separately. Wrap them tightly in plastic wrap and store in an airtight container for up to 3 months.
  • Thawing: To enjoy, thaw the pastry overnight in the refrigerator, then fill and assemble as usual.
